Массовые действия с таблицами базы данных в phpMyAdmin

Разобравшись с тем, как посмотреть список всех таблиц базы данных в phpMyAdmin, и то, как этот список представлен, ниже в этой статье разберём возможность выделять группы таблиц (и даже все таблицы сразу) и совершать с ними со всеми действия по обслуживанию. Эта возможность совершать одинаковые действия для всех (или группы выбранных) таблиц базы данных заметно ускоряет работу по обслуживанию, которую можно выполнить мышкой в phpMyAdmin даже не имея понятия о том, что такое MySQL.



Выбор группы таблиц в phpMyAdmin

Для того, чтобы организовать действие с группой таблиц в phpMyAdmin, нужно сперва эту группу создать. Для этого служит первый столбец списка таблиц. В нём расположен чек-бокс. По умолчанию все чек-боксы выключены. Для добавления таблицы в группу, нужно поставить галочку в чекбоксе, расположеном слева от имени таблицы. Для исключения — снять галочку одним кликом левой кнопки мышки.:

Выбор группы таблиц в phpMyAdmin

Как выбрать все таблицы базы данных в phpMyAdmin

Когда требуется выделить все таблицы базы данных, прокликивать все чек-боксы всех таблиц, устанет палец. Поэтому проще воспользоваться ссылкой «Отметить все». Если в списке таблиц не было выставлено ни одного чекбокса, то выбор всех таблиц произойдёт в один клик.

Если была выделена хотя бы одна таблица, то первым кликом будут сняты все выделенные чек-боксы, а второй клик приведёт нужному результату.

Если нужно выделить большую часть таблиц, то имеет смысл, сперва выделить все и потом снять чекбоксы у тех, которые не должны входить в группу, с которой требуется совершить групповую обработку.

После того, как группа выделена и готова, нужно воспользоваться выпадающим списком «С отмеченными», расположенным рядом со ссылкой «Отметить все».

Список действий с выделенной группой таблиц в phpMyAdmin

Первый клик по списку «С отмеченными» ведёт к тому, что этот список открывается. Второй клик по любому из пункту из выпавшего списка приведёт к тому, что выбранное действие сформируется и запросит подтверждение на его выполнение (если это приведёт к изменением данных в БД):

Действия с выделенной группой таблиц в phpMyAdmin

Действия с выделенной группой таблиц в phpMyAdmin

Собственно, сам список действий «С отмеченными»:

  • «Copy table»
  • «Вывести форму создания»
  • «Экспорт»
  • Удалить данные или таблицу
  • Обслуживание таблицы
    • «Анализ таблицы»
    • «Проверить таблицу»
    • «Checksum table»
    • «Оптимизировать таблицу»
    • «Восстановить таблицу»
  • Префикс
    • «Добавить префикс таблицы»
    • «Заменить префикс таблицы»
    • «Копировать таблицу с префиксом»

Заберите ссылку на статью к себе, чтобы потом легко её найти!
Раз уж досюда дочитали, то может может есть желание рассказать об этом месте своим друзьям, знакомым и просто мимо проходящим?
Не надо себя сдерживать! ;)

Старт! Горячий старт на просторы интернета
Старт! Горячий старт на просторы интернета
Старт! Меню